Topic: Getting started
Replies: 3
Views: 441

Re: Getting started

Do you have a stoney point to measure distance to lanse? I own the same gun as yours and I load 10 thousands off lanse. With 39 gr bk my overall length is 2.447. This length also works very well in my model 12fvs. (HTH)

Topic: Extraction problem
Replies: 4
Views: 686

Re: Extraction problem

Normally heavy bolt lift is a sign of high pressures. Is this happening from factory loads or reloads? Sounds kind of strange if it is just one out of how many you were shooting at the time. :huh: HTH
